Rodericks Dental Partners is seeking a qualified Dental Nurse to join the Northfield Dental Practice in Kettering. In this role, you will assist in various clinical procedures and contribute significantly to patient care in a supportive team environment.

As part of our dedicated team, you will have ongoing professional development opportunities and play an important role in creating a positive atmosphere for our patients. Your expertise will be valued and your growth supported.

How to prepare for a job interview at Rodericks Dental Partners

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your dental knowledge and the specific procedures you'll be assisting with. Familiarise yourself with common dental practices and any recent advancements in the field. This will show that you're not just qualified, but genuinely interested in the role.

Showcase Your Team Spirit

Since this position is all about being part of a supportive team, be ready to share examples of how you've worked well with others in the past. Highlight your communication skills and how you contribute to a positive atmosphere, as this is key for patient care.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some insightful questions about the practice and its approach to patient care. This not only shows your enthusiasm for the role but also helps you gauge if the environment aligns with your values and career goals.

Emphasise Professional Development

Rodericks Dental Partners values ongoing professional growth, so be sure to mention your commitment to learning and development. Discuss any courses or training you've undertaken and express your eagerness to continue growing within the team.
